O sistema de revisão de código em tempo real da Traycer usa técnicas avançadas de análise estática e modelos de aprendizado de máquina para realizar continuamente verificações de qualidade à medida que os desenvolvedores escrevem o código. Diferentemente das ferramentas tradicionais de revisão de código, ele é inovador de três maneiras:
- prontidãoanálise em 300 ms por linha de alteração de código, com problemas sinalizados diretamente pela interface do VS Code
- sensível ao contextoVerificação da sintaxe: não apenas verificar a sintaxe, mas também entender o que o código realmente faz no projeto e fazer recomendações que se ajustem à lógica comercial.
- Classificação inteligente
Código de cores de acordo com a gravidade do problema, com erros de alta prioridade acionando alertas instantâneos
Testes técnicos demonstraram que o sistema pode identificar com precisão problemas comuns de codificação acima de 90%, incluindo riscos de vazamento de memória, gargalos de desempenho e redundância de código. De forma mais exclusiva, ele pode combinar dados históricos de projetos para emitir avisos antecipados sobre alterações de código que podem desencadear uma reação em cadeia, ajudando os desenvolvedores a evitar riscos sistêmicos.
Essa resposta foi extraída do artigoTraycer: assistente de programação de IA específico para desenvolvedores com planejamento de tarefas e revisão de código em tempo realO































